Kennedy-Wilson (KW) is trading as a pure merger arbitrage play because it is pinned exactly at its $10.90 go-private buyout price led by CEO William McMorrow and Fairfax Financial. This represents High-Conviction Price Discovery, as the technical signals (QUIET_STORM, STEADY_CLIMB) and ultra-low 6.4% realized volatility perfectly reflect institutional pinning rather than organic momentum. While the broader RISK_ON macro regime ensures abundant liquidity and zero credit stress to comfortably fund the transaction, KW's price action is entirely insulated from the tape and anchored solely to the successful closure of the M&A deal expected in Q2 2026.
